Vita Education Services

Summary of Programs   2007-2008

 

Literacy Programs

  • Provided one-to-one tutoring and small group instruction in Literacy and English as a Second Language (ESL) to 289 adult students

  • Provided 20 classes to 654 adult students in Basic Literacy, GED preparation and (ESL) at seven sites throughout the County

  • Provided two Family Literacy Programs at Bensalem Head Start and Snyder-Girotti Elementary School in Bristol Borough, serving 43 families

  • Fourteen students are participating in the Adult Diploma Program in conjunction with Bensalem and Bristol Township School districts.

  • Demographics:  55% of Vita’s students live in lower Bucks County, 45% reside in central and upper Bucks County. About 69% of Vita’s students are in ESL programs.  ESL students come from 60 different countries and speak 32 different native languages.

 

Personal Decision Making (PDM) Programs

·         Served 535 men and women in the Bucks County Correctional Facility through the following programs:

  • One-on-one PDM tutoring taught by well-trained volunteers

  • Twelve 12-hour classes taught by staff

  • Three 42-hour courses in Job Readiness taught by staff, assisted by business community volunteers and mentors

  • An ongoing component of the Intensive Drug and Alcohol Rehabilitation Program
